Study reveals historical mismatch in Southern Ocean contributes to heat and carbon uptake

9 months ago 290

The Southern Ocean plays a central role in the global uptake of heat and carbon, which is widely thought to be due to its unique upwelling and circulation. An international research team, led by the University of Liverpool, explored whether there are differences in how the Southern Ocean contributes to the global uptake of heat and carbon.
